How much does Iceland owe the UK?
The dispute centred on the demand by the British and Dutch states that the Icelandic state should repay the Icelandic minimum deposit guarantees (up to €20,887 per account holder), equal to £2.35bn (€2.7bn) repaid to the UK and €1.3bn repaid to the Netherlands.
Can a foreigner open a bank account in Iceland?
Can I open a bank account online in Iceland? Yes, Icelandic banks will allow you to open a bank account online once you have your electronic ID. However, as non-EEA/EFTA citizens need to apply for an ID number in person, you may not be able to start the process until you’ve arrived in Iceland.

Did Iceland repay the UK?
Iceland says it has fully reimbursed Britain for the collapse of the Icesave bank in 2008 which left British and Dutch account-holders empty-handed.
What happened to Iceland in 2008 what did this lead them to do?
In 2008 Iceland’s banks collapsed, wiping out 50,000 people’s savings, plunging Icelanders into debt and putting 25% of homeowners into mortgage default. Iceland’s financial failure forced its government to resign, and caused citizens to re-evaluate the merits of lavish spending, borrowing, consuming and speculating.
How do I get an electronic ID in Iceland?
Requests for electronic identification (Rafræn skilríki) are made at your bank or phone company. You must bring your passport and the phone (with the SIM card that you are using in Iceland) to register. They will take a copy of your passport and assign your identity to the SIM card in your phone.

Which is the best credit card to use in Iceland?
VISA and MasterCard are the major credit cards in Iceland: both are serviced by all banks in the country. MasterCard is the agent for Diners Club and JCB. Please note that there might be a difference between the official currency exchange rate in Iceland and the exchange rate that the credit card companies use for transactions.
